Synopsis
Margaret McNamara is the author of The Three Little Aliens and the Big Bad Robot , George Washington's Birthday , and the popular Robin Hill School early reader series. The Pumpkin Patch , in this series, was awarded the Oppenheimer Toy Portfolio Best Book Gold Award. She lives in New York City. G. Brian Karas is the versatile and acclaimed illustrator and writer of many books for children, including Are You Going to Be Good? ( a New York Times Best Illustrated Book), Home on the Bayou (recipient of the Boston Globe–Horn Book Award), and the bestselling Muncha, Muncha, Muncha by Candace Fleming. He lives in Rhinebeck, New York.
